Designing Merchandise and Apparel with Monoline Charm

One of the most exciting aspects of working with versatile Fonts is seeing how they translate to larger surfaces like tote bags, t-shirts, and mugs. I decided to run a test print on a canvas tote bag, a popular item for boutique sellers, using The Kedleston as the main graphic element. Because it is a monoline typeface, the stroke width remains consistent, which is crucial for heat transfer vinyl (HTV) and screen printing processes. Thick-and-thin scripts can sometimes be tricky to weed or print evenly, but the uniform weight of this Script Handwritten style makes production much smoother. The swirling swashes extend naturally, filling out the design space on a shirt or bag without looking forced. For Cricut and Silhouette users, this font cuts cleanly, and the continuous lines reduce the risk of intricate pieces lifting during the weeding process. It is an ideal choice for anyone looking to expand their product line into wearable art or home decor.

Maximizing Readability for Labels and Digital Downloads

While The Kedleston is undeniably beautiful, practical application requires a keen eye for readability, especially when dealing with smaller real estate like jar lids or planner stickers. In my review of this Script Handwritten tool, I discovered that it excels as a display font for titles, names, and short phrases but should be used sparingly for long blocks of text. The unique swirling swashes are magnificent for emphasis, but if you try to use them for ingredient lists or detailed instructions, the legibility can suffer. My advice for fellow makers is to reserve The Kedleston for the headline and pair it with a simple, highly readable serif or sans serif Fonts option for the fine print. This hierarchy ensures your customer can appreciate the beauty of the design while still easily accessing the information they need. For digital download creators, this means using the font for cover images and mockups where visual impact is key, while keeping the internal pages of planners or journals clean and functional.
